Safety Information

Always wear appropriate safety gear, including eye protection and sturdy footwear. Keep hands and feet away from the cutting blade.

WARNING! Read the safety instructions carefully before operating the mower.

Operation Instructions

To start the mower, ensure the safety key is in place and pull the starter cord. Adjust the cutting height as needed before mowing.

  1. Check oil level before starting.
  2. Set the desired cutting height.
  3. Start the mower and begin mowing.

CAUTION! Do not operate on wet grass to avoid slipping.

Maintenance

Regular maintenance is essential for optimal performance. Check oil levels, clean the air filter, and sharpen the blades as needed.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Mower won't startFuel issueCheck fuel level and ensure fresh fuel is used.
Uneven cutBlade issueSharpen or replace the blade as necessary.
Excessive vibrationLoose partsTighten all screws and bolts.
Grass clumpingWet grassMow when grass is dry to avoid clumping.
